Discovering a Psychologist Near Me

Finding a psychologist near you is an important decision. The best method to make a great option is to utilize an online directory like Psychology Today, which lists credentialed professionals by zip code and specialty.

Ask your good friends and family for referrals. Likewise, discover if the therapist utilizes evidence-based treatment for your condition.
A Healing Conversation

Healing conversations are a technique of resolving workplace issues that can bring back wellness and consistency in the office. They involve active listening, understanding engagement, and open interaction. They also concentrate on the underlying emotional concerns that may be causing dispute. Unlike conflict resolution, which concentrates on resolving the immediate issue, healing discussions concentrate on building trust and developing a favorable work environment.

Certified mental health professionals are trained to conduct healing discussions, which vary from leader-led dialogues. Certified therapists, therapists, and psychologists have substantial training in the areas of social dynamics, dispute resolution, and empathy-based communication. In addition, they follow rigorous ethical standards and privacy. Leader-led dialogues, on the other hand, are performed by leaders and supervisors who have some training in leadership and communication abilities but do not have a background in mental health. Both kinds of dialogues have their own strengths and weak points, and each can play a function in the office.

The benefits of recovery conversations include a sense of psychological security, increased connection, and improved morale. They also help workers establish higher self-awareness and emotional intelligence. This can improve their capability to understand with others and to comprehend the complexities of their emotions. These abilities are specifically essential in a varied workplace, where individuals are often dealing with different cultural worths and viewpoints.

If you're having difficulty finding a psychologist near me, begin by getting in touch with regional non-profit companies like schools or faith communities who have recommendation lists. Alternatively, you can also ask friends or household for suggestions. Once you've narrowed down your search, connect to therapists to arrange an initial meeting. Throughout this very first session, you can examine the therapist's training, design, and experience to figure out if they are a great suitable for your needs.
